Risk of acute gastroenteritis following COVID-19 exposure: a retrospective population-based analysis conducted in England

Abstract

Severe COVID-19 is associated with immune dysregulation, microbiome disruption, and increased vulnerability to secondary infections. However, the longer-term risk of acute gastroenteritis (AGE) following COVID-19 remains poorly studied. We compared AGE incidence among community-managed and hospitalised COVID-19 patients with test-negative controls and hospitalised sepsis patients.

Methods

We conducted a retrospective cohort study using electronic healthcare data. Patients with a recorded SARS-CoV-2 PCR test between 01 March 2020 and 01 March 2022 were allocated to test-negative, community COVID-19, or hospitalised COVID-19 cohorts. A hospitalised sepsis cohort was assembled for an age-, sex- and time-matched analysis. AGE incidence rates were calculated for the two years before enrolment and during follow-up. Negative binomial regression and conditional Poisson models estimated incidence rate ratios (IRRs) adjusting for demographic and clinical covariates.

Results

Among 788 103 patients, AGE incidence in the pre-pandemic period was higher among individuals later hospitalised with COVID-19 or sepsis compared with community cases. During follow-up, AGE incidence was slightly lower in community COVID-19 cases than test-negative controls (adjusted IRR 0·88 [95% CI 0·85–0·92]), but substantially higher among hospitalised COVID-19 patients (IRR 5·80 [95% CI: 5·38–6·25]). Matched analyses confirmed increased AGE rates compared with community controls (IRR 4·63 [95% CI: 4·15–5·17]) and hospitalised sepsis controls (IRR 1·41 [95% CI 1·21–1·64]).

Conclusions

COVID-19 hospitalisation is associated with a marked increase in AGE risk after discharge, exceeding that associated with sepsis hospitalisation. By contrast, lower AGE rates in community COVID-19 cases likely reflect baseline differences rather than protective effects of infection. Overall, these findings demonstrate heightened post-discharge vulnerability to gastrointestinal illness after COVID-19 hospitalisation and support the need for improved follow-up and surveillance strategies.
